We the People: Consenting to a Deeper Democracy is the first comprehensive presentation of the history and theoretical foundations of sociocracy by native English-speaking authors. The book includes personal narratives by the authors of experience with sociocracy, a history of its innovative development by Gerard Endenburg as a practical application of consent decision-making, extensive discussion of how the principles and methods are applied in organizations, and “How To” chapters.

In addition to sample bylaws and practical guides for circle meetings, the appendices include historically significant articles:

Frank Lester Ward, “Sociocracy”
Kees Boeke, “Democracy as It Might Be”
Gerard Endenburg, “Rational for a New Social Structure”

The text also includes an extensive Glossary and Bibliography.
